Key Takeaways from Xi Jinping’s Address on Economic and Security Collaboration

In his address at the ‘Shanghai Cooperation Organization Plus’ Meeting, Xi Jinping emphasized the pivotal role of economic and security collaboration in addressing global challenges. He advocated for a multi-faceted approach towards enhancing trade relationships among member states, highlighting the importance of mutual benefits and sustainable development. The call for strengthened cooperation came with a commitment to reduce trade barriers, streamline regulations, and promote investment in key sectors such as technology and infrastructure. Xi’s focus on economic synergy is aimed at enhancing resilience against external economic shocks and fostering a robust regional economic network.

On the security front, Xi underscored the necessity of a coordinated response to emerging threats, including terrorism, cyber attacks, and transnational crime. He proposed the establishment of a comprehensive security framework that prioritizes intelligence sharing and joint training exercises among member states. The address included a call to strengthen cybersecurity measures collaboratively, ensuring that technological advancements serve to bolster, rather than undermine, regional security. Furthermore, Xi’s vision showed a clear pivot towards collective action, reinforcing the notion that security is a shared responsibility among states within the organization.
